Does anyone know of a *reliable *way to rewrite Akamaized URLs?  I can make
them work if I ignore certificate authenticity (e.g. a1234.b.akamai.net uses
an SSL cert that is only valid for z9999.y.akamai.net), but this is not a
viable solution in production.
